Job description
Our mid-West Dallas area client company is searching for a Software Development Engineer in Test (SDET) to design, build, and maintain automated test suites, frameworks, tools, and automation infrastructure for iOS, Android, and web applications.
The successful candidate will: help identify regressions early, sustain release velocity, and improve quality in close partnership with development and product teams; write clear, repeatable test cases and document defects with detailed steps and evidence; create and maintain automation frameworks and reusable test utilities; build and run automated UI, functional, and regression tests across real devices, emulators/simulators, and web browsers; integrate automated tests into CI/CD pipelines for fast, reliable quality feedback; improve test reliability and support performance, stability, and compatibility testing across device matrices; triage failures, identify root causes, and work with engineering to resolve issues; and partner with developers to define test strategy, acceptance criteria, and coverage goals.
Requirements
To be considered, candidates MUST have strong analytical, debugging, and communication skills, and further, have: 3+ years of SDET experience focused on mobile test automation; hands-on experience with mobile automation tools such as Appium, Espresso, or XCUITest; experience using Playwright or a comparable browser automation tool for web testing; be familiar with Azure DevOps CI/CD pipelines and Git-based version control; a strong understanding of QA methodologies, the test pyramid, and the software development lifecycle; working knowledge of API testing and related tools, such as Postman or REST clients; experience using SQL for data validation and analysis; experience testing Flutter applications, including flutter test and integration testing, plus exposure to API or contract testing; experience with functional, integration, and regression testing for AWS cloud-based applications, including APIs, microservices, and environment configurations; demonstrated use of AI-assisted development tools, such as GitHub Copilot, Claude Code, or Codex, to improve productivity and test case quality; and be proficient in at least one programming , such as Python, Java, Dart, or JavaScript/TypeScript.
